About the Role

As a Director within HSBC's Global Network Banking team based in Sydney, you will lead and develop a high-performing coverage team, driving commercial performance, client experience, risk discipline, and colleague engagement. You will execute the coverage operating model, deepen client relationships, and deliver sustainable revenue growth while maintaining strong controls and conduct.

Responsibilities

  • Manage a team of relationship managers and supports, setting objectives aligned to strategy, running weekly activity, and building capability through coaching.
  • Own the business strategy, sponsor key relationships, and drive origination and execution across core GNB solutions and complex finance projects.
  • Strengthen revenue conversion by running a disciplined pipeline with accurate forecasting and improving client experience.
  • Maintain a strong risk culture, including oversight and challenge, timely completion of reviews, incident management, and promoting a positive speak up culture.
  • Partner with internal stakeholders across product, credit, risk & compliance, and other coverage teams to deliver coordinated outcomes.
  • Represent the team in governance forums and strategic initiatives, contributing to broader business priorities.
  • Lead the support team to achieve a consistently high level of service, streamlining processes, coordinating client onboarding and change delivery, and tracking key service metrics.
  • Regularly track performance against success measures including revenue growth, client outcomes, risk and control, and people engagement.

Requirements

  • Significant proven experience as a leader and Relationship Manager in Corporate & Institutional Banking coverage.
  • Experience managing a portfolio of clients and generating business across a full range of products, ideally in an international banking environment.
  • Strong track record of building and developing long-term client relationships with key decision makers.
  • Capability to develop and engage in strategic dialogue.
  • Proven people leadership experience managing a multi-role team including sales/coverage and support.
  • Ability to manage performance and build capability.
  • Strong knowledge of HSBC Group and products.
  • Strong network of contacts across all functions and ability to influence through good relationships.
  • Good record of proactively developing and originating client solutions, consistently exceeding client expectations through superior customer service.
  • In-depth analytical skills with a strong commercial orientation and focus on credit quality.
  • Strong attention to detail and ability to work independently and autonomously to tight deadlines.
  • Advanced understanding of risk management and risk mitigation, with a track record of delivering growth through risk discipline.
  • A tertiary qualification in a relevant discipline.
  • Preference for candidates with Australian PR/Citizenship or New Zealand Citizenship, or unrestricted work rights in Australia.
